Innovation & Biomedical Skill Centre (IBSC) is transforming Biomedical & Medical Device Workforce Scenario

Landmark Industry-Academia Meet in AMTZ

Visakhapatnam: Andhra Pradesh MedTech Zone (AMTZ), India’s leading MedTech ecosystem, hosted a landmark Industry–Academia Meet to commemorate eight transformative years of the Innovation and Biomedical Skill Centre (IBSC),

Over the past eight years, IBSC has trained and certified more than 10,000 candidates, strengthening India’s biomedical and medical device workforce. The centre currently offers over 65 skill training programmes tailored for students, faculty members, working professionals and medical device manufacturers.

IBSC’s programmes are accredited by the National Council for Vocational Education and Training (NCVET) under the Ministry of Skill Development and Entrepreneurship (MSDE), Government of India, reinforcing its national-level recognition and quality standards.

Universities create domain experts, and we integrate them into medical technology, because without academia, there is no MedTech revolution. As healthcare challenges endure, so will the demand for skilled biomedical professionals in this ever-evolving field.” – said MD & Founder CEO, Jitendra Sharma.

Demonstrating its growing academic outreach, IBSC has established partnerships with more than 133 universities and institutions across the country. On February 16, the centre signed Memorandums of Understanding (MoUs) with 72 institutions to further expand academic collaboration.

These MoUs aim to facilitate industrial training, industry-oriented courses, industrial visits, faculty development programmes, full-semester exchange programmes, joint degree initiatives, as well as joint workshops and conferences creating a structured bridge between academia and the medical technology industry.
